Get Ultra Prepared With Blackboard Ultra Bootcamp: Registration Now Open

Are you prepared for the campus transition to Blackboard Learn Ultra? To help faculty make a seamless transition, the Global Campus Instructional Design and Support Services team, as a TIPS partner, is hosting Blackboard Ultra Bootcamp from 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. April 29 in the Arkansas Union, rooms 507-511.

Anyone who teaches a university course on campus or online is invited to attend. Reservation times for support sessions are now available.

During the event, the Global Campus IDSS team will offer individualized and small group support for the transition to Ultra. Two training types will be available based on the level of support needed. Those wanting more intensive support can schedule ahead of time for a 90-minute session with a campus Ultra expert. For attendees with quicker Ultra questions of 30 minutes or less, express walk-in services will be available.

Blackboard Ultra Bootcamp comes ahead of a key campus deadline in the Ultra conversion timeline. The Office of the Provost has requested all faculty transition their courses to Ultra by May 12. The bootcamp will assist faculty with this transition, ensuring a smooth experience.

"We invite anyone teaching a Fall 2024 course to reserve a 90-minute session. If you only have a few minutes to spare, consider dropping in for a 30-minute session, which doesn't require reservations," said Anna Phillips, learning technology support manager. "Ultra Bootcamp is just one additional layer of support the Global Campus IDSS team offers to assist faculty with their teaching, including the transition to Blackboard Ultra. For more support options, go to tips.uark.edu and schedule a consultation."

The Ultra course experience is a more accessible, modern, mobile-friendly learning management system. It was designed with the learner in mind, so students can easily switch between their mobile devices and a laptop and experience content the same way. Instructors also will enjoy many benefits, including the ease of creating and managing content, better organizational structures with learning modules, simplified accommodation setup, and an improved flexible grading experience.
